# Timetabler env — read before editing.
# This file configures Bellgrove, our school timetable solver. The
# SOLVER_THREADS and SOLVER_TIME_LIMIT values below are tuned for the
# production instance; do not lower the time limit or late-period
# constraints will be dropped silently. Changes here require a solver
# restart. The solver authenticates to the constraint store using the
# credential defined on the next line:

secret setting of tajof-bahif: COURIER_KEY3=65d

TICKET: spoolerd queue drain stuck after deploy 4.2.1. Jobs pile up in PENDING on the Varnholt cluster; restart clears it for ~20 min. Suspect the lease-renewal loop in the new batching code. Rollback prepared, feature flag off in staging. On-call: do not restart more than twice per hour — it masks the metric we need. Rollback requires sign-off before execution. Approval must come from the engineer named below.

approver of hahog-hahap = Ulaath Praael

## Goods Lift — Deliveries Only

The goods lift at Harwick House serves deliveries exclusively and must never be used for passenger trips. Team assistants coordinating couriers should book a slot via the loading-bay calendar at least two hours ahead. Heavy pallets require the porter on duty. The lift's keypad accepts the following access code.

badge for fafof-yajef: bdg-JTFOG-95442

Leadership Review Briefing — Project Lanternfish
To: Heads of Department

Quick update before Thursday's review: Lanternfish is now running about ten weeks behind. The data migration took longer than anyone guessed, and the Bramwell team lost two engineers mid-sprint. The good news — core modules passed integration testing last week, so we're past the scariest part. We're proposing a revised cutover date and a trimmed scope for phase two. The confidential note below covers what this means for the broader business plan.

confidential, kahog-bawif: The northern region missed its Pramir quota by 20.0 percent last quarter. Casaxek Freight plans to lower the Fraion list price by 41.5 percent in December. The finance team signed off on a budget of $236.4 million for Project Druius. The renewal with Fenysix Partners closes at $91.3 million a year, 2.1 percent below the last contract.